Here are five tips for finding affordable auto insurance in Seneca Gardens KY:
1) Compare Quotes - The easiest way to get cheap auto insurance rates in Seneca Gardens is by comparing quotes from multiple providers. Get online quotes from at least three companies and compare their prices before making a decision. Be sure that any quote includes the same type of coverage and deductibles so you can accurately compare them side-by-side.
2) Consider Insurance Discounts - Seneca Gardens Kentucky auto insurance providers offer a variety of discounts to help you save money on your policy. You may be eligible for a good driver discount, multi-car discount, student discount or even a discount if you pay your premiums annually instead of monthly. Ask each provider what discounts they can offer and make sure to take advantage of any that you qualify for.
3) Check Your Credit Score - Seneca Gardens drivers who have poor credit scores can often find themselves paying higher auto insurance rates. Check your credit score before shopping around for car insurance, as this will give you an idea of what kind of rate you should expect. If needed, work on improving your credit score first before searching for cheap auto insurance in Kentucky.
4) Increase Your Deductible - Seneca Gardens Kentucky drivers may also be able to save money on their auto insurance by increasing the deductible on their policy. A higher deductible means you pay more out of pocket for repairs in the event of an accident, but it can also mean lower premiums. Consider whether a higher deductible is worth the risk before making this decision.
5) Choose an Affordable Car - The type of car you drive will also affect your Kentucky auto insurance rates. Newer cars tend to have higher rates than older vehicles due to the cost associated with replacing them, so if you're looking to save money on your auto insurance consider buying a used vehicle instead. Additionally, certain makes and models may come with better safety ratings and lower insurance rates. Be sure to research the safety ratings of any car you're considering before making a purchase.
By following these tips, Seneca Gardens drivers should be able to find an affordable auto insurance policy that meets their needs and budget. With some diligence and comparison shopping, you can save money on your Kentucky auto insurance while still getting the coverage you need.

Kentucky is a great destination to explore by car. With its rolling hills and winding rivers, Kentucky offers some of the most beautiful scenery in the country. From historic sites to outdoor adventures, Kentucky has something for everyone. Here are four road trips that you won't want to miss:
1) Lexington-Louisville: This classic Kentucky route starts in Lexington and ends in Louisville around 250 miles later. Along the way, you'll pass through many charming towns including Frankfort, Bardstown, and Shepherdsville. There are plenty of historical sites such as Shaker Village of Pleasant Hill and My Old Kentucky Home State Park to explore as well. Stop off at Abraham Lincoln Birthplace National Historic Site before ending your trip in Louisville.
2) Kentucky Lake-Lake Barkley: Spanning over 300 miles, this road trip takes you from Kentucky Lake to Lake Barkley with plenty of stops along the way. Go fishing or boating at Kentucky Dam Village State Resort Park then take a detour into Tennessee for some moonshine tasting at Kentucky Mist Distillery. Don't forget to explore Land Between the Lakes National Recreation Area before heading back to Kentucky Lake.
3) The Kentucky Bourbon Trail: This trail features 8 distilleries across Kentucky including Maker's Mark, Wild Turkey and Jim Beam. Enjoy tastings, tours and even live music events while learning about the history of bourbon production in Kentucky. End your tour with a visit to Kentucky Cooperage, the only Kentucky-based barrel manufacturer.
4) Kentucky Appalachian Trail: This 435-mile trail passes through Kentucky, Tennessee and Virginia and is a great way to experience the region's rural culture. Start your trip in Cumberland Gap National Historical Park and don't forget to stop by Daniel Boone National Forest before reaching the end of the trail at Big Stone Gap. There are plenty of small towns along the way that you can explore, so take your time and enjoy the journey!

Choosing between a national insurance company and a local Seneca Gardens agent or broker for the best deal can be a nuanced decision, largely dependent on your individual needs and circumstances. National insurance companies have their advantages. They typically offer a wider variety of products and services, and may provide discounts for bundling different types of insurance such as auto, dwelling, and life. These companies usually have extensive customer service departments, often available 24/7, and their digital platforms for quotes, policy management, claims, and payments are usually quite comprehensive. However, the trade-off might be less personalized service. Since you're more likely to deal with different customer service representatives each time, building a relationship with your insurer could be more challenging. Additionally, national insurers may not fully comprehend the specific insurance needs and risks of your local area in Seneca Gardens.
On the other hand, local Seneca Gardens agents and brokers can offer more personalized service and the opportunity to build a longstanding relationship. They can guide you through the intricacies of insurance policies, assist with claims, and are generally more attuned to the particular risks and insurance needs of your locality. Brokers, representing multiple insurance companies, are in a position to shop around for the best deal for you. However, their range of products may not be as wide as national insurers, and their operating hours might not be as flexible. Also, customer service may not be available round the clock. In terms of digital accessibility, their platforms may not be as user-friendly or feature-rich as those of larger, national companies.
In conclusion, the better option is largely dependent on your preferences. If a personal relationship and local Seneca Gardens expertise is valued, a local agent or broker could be your best bet. Conversely, if you prefer the convenience of digital tools, round-the-clock customer service, and a broader range of products, then a national insurance company might be the right choice. It's always prudent to compare quotes from different sources before making a decision.
